| 1 | | SENATE RESOLUTION
| 2 | | WHEREAS, The members of the Illinois Senate are saddened to | 3 | | learn of the death of Marlene Abdula Hunt, who passed away on | 4 | | December 23, 2012; and
| 5 | | WHEREAS, Marlene Hunt was born and raised in Waukegan and | 6 | | remained a Lake County resident for most of her life; and
| 7 | | WHEREAS, Marlene Hunt was always engaged in her community | 8 | | and active in politics; her passion for her community led to a | 9 | | career in communications, which she began by working at WKRS | 10 | | radio in Waukegan; she worked for the Pioneer Press, News-Sun, | 11 | | and Chicago Tribune until her retirement; and
| 12 | | WHEREAS, Marlene Hunt was a Peter Lisagor Award nominee for | 13 | | her work on the series "Lake County: Boom or Bust"; she spent | 14 | | time working for the Tuberculosis Institute of Chicago and Cook | 15 | | County, Baxter-Travenol, and as a systems analyst for Allstate; | 16 | | she was a certified financial planner; and
| 17 | | WHEREAS, Marlene Hunt's love of Lake County drove her to | 18 | | help people find homes there and she worked as a real estate | 19 | | agent for many years; she also donated her time to volunteer | 20 | | for Arden Shore, and to various local projects including | 21 | | creating and saving small neighborhood parks; and
